๐ฆ๐ฃ๐ข๐ง๐๐๐๐๐ง ๐ฆ๐ง๐ข๐ฅ๐๐๐ฆ || Endearing Eendirah: Winning Crowns and Hearts
Beauty and brains seem to be the most perfect combination of a woman aiming for pageants. For if you are beautiful and sharp-witted, it is guaranteed that the crown is yours. However, Eendirah proves time and time again that it takes more than just face and intelligence to win over the hearts of people.
Eendirah Jimenez Galino, a 20-year-old Tourism student from Tadian, Mountain Province, has become the face of representation for MPSU in the 2025 MR. & MS. CARASUC, and ended up winning it. At the same time, she won the title for Bangan di Tadian 2025 and went on to represent Tadian in the Mr. And Ms. Mountain Province 2025. Furthermore, she has earned a first runner-up position in Anap di Bangan ya Gatan di Cagubatan, and another first runner-up titles in two other esteemed competitionsโthe Search for Lantern Queen and the Search for HMTM, a pageant for a cause. As decorated as she is in pageantry, Eendirah is also an academic achiever. Having graduated as a valedictorian from senior high school at Cagubatan National High School, she proceeded to maintain a position as a Presidentโs Lister for both semesters of Academic Year 2023-2024 and 2024-2025. A true beauty and brain in her own right.

๐๐ผ๐ ๐ฑ๐ผ๐ฒ๐ ๐๐ต๐ฒ ๐ฑ๐ผ ๐ถ๐?
Eendirah admits to struggling with balancing school activities and other extra curriculars, being a student at the same time a pageant girl. She said that there are days when it gets overwhelming. โBut Iโve learned to prioritize and manage my time effectively. As a tourism student and a pageant queen, Iโm used to juggling multiple responsibilities, but itโs not always easy. I make sure to take time for myself, focus on my goals, and surround myself with people who support me. This helps me overcome stress because these are my responsibilities and it is all about finding balance and making the most of every moment.โ
